After training and Bree evolving into Combusken, it was time for Jim to take on the Dewford Gym and Brawly. It took a quick blackout basement puzzle to reach the Gym Leader, and before he knew it, the young boy had engaged his second Gym Battle. He led with Jade, due to Confusion and Disarming Voice being two STAB moves strong against fighting types. Jim expected to have to switch out to Crocea Mors by the time Makuhita showed its' face, but to his delight, Jade could take on both of Brawly's Pokemon head on with nary an injury. Within four moves, the battle was over and Jim was crowned the victor, all thanks to one Ralts.

 

Everyone in the team congratulated Jade, even Stormageddon and Gerridae stopped bickering to do so. To see initially one of the weakest members of his team come so far warmed Jim's heart and raised his spirits. Meanwhile, Jade, who had been ostracized from his own kind for his wishes now found himself celebrated amongst friends, and got a chance for his true potential to shine. What more could anyone ask for?

 

Afterwards, Brawly told Jim to head back to Granite Cave to find Steven. Previously, the cave had been blocked off by 'mural enthusiasts', but now they were nowhere to be found. He met Steven staring at the mural in question, depicting a massive, ancient Pokemon with destrictive power. Jim shuddered, at least whatecver THAT was didn't exist anymore. Afterwards, Jim was instructed by Steven to deliver the Devon Parts to a man named Captain Stern in Slateport. With Mr. Briney being willing to ferry him over there, Jim arrived in the city in no time flat.

 

Exploring the beach and city was a blast for Jim and his team. Even if their primary goal was to become the very best, sightseeing was always something to enjoy. Then they stumbled onto the museum, and there was a line blocking the entrance. Those making up the line made everyone wary and nervous, and for good reason

 

They were Team Magma members.
